1. Are eyebrow serums safe?
Yes, most reputable eyebrow serums are safe for topical application. However, always perform a patch test before using any new product to check for any allergic reactions.
2. How long does it take to see results?
Results vary depending on the individual, the product used, and the consistency of application. Typically, noticeable changes appear within 4-8 weeks of consistent use.
3. Can eyebrow serums cause side effects?
Rarely, some people may experience mild side effects, such as itching, redness, or irritation. Discontinue use if you experience any discomfort.
4. Can I use eyebrow serums if I have sensitive skin?
Yes, there are eyebrow serums available that are specifically formulated for sensitive skin. Look for products that contain gentle, hypoallergenic ingredients.
5. Is it necessary to apply eyebrow serum every day?
Yes, consistency is crucial. Most serums recommend daily or twice-daily application for optimal results.
6. Can I use eyebrow serum on my eyelashes?
While some eyebrow serums can be used on both eyebrows and eyelashes, it is recommended to use a dedicated eyelash serum for the delicate eye area.
7. How long do eyebrow serums typically last?
Eyebrow serums typically last for several months with regular use. The exact duration depends on the size of the bottle and the frequency of application.
8. What should I look for in an eyebrow serum?
Consider factors such as the ingredients, brand reputation, price, ease of use, and reviews from other users.

Ingredient | Mechanism of Action |
---|---|
Biotin | Stimulates keratin production |
Peptides | Signal hair follicles to increase growth |
Minoxidil | Vasodilator that increases blood flow to hair follicles |
Castor oil | Nourishes and strengthens hair |
